The Importance of Responsible Gameplay
Approaching these games with a responsible mindset is vitally important. Remember that they are a form of entertainment, and the primary goal should be enjoyment, not profit. Never gamble with money you cannot afford to lose, and be mindful of the time you spend playing. Setting time limits and taking regular breaks can help prevent excessive gameplay. Additionally, be aware of the potential for problem gambling and seek help if you feel you are losing control. Resources are available to assist individuals struggling with gambling addiction. Prioritizing your well-being is crucial for a positive and sustainable gaming experience.

Analyzing Volatility and Return to Player (RTP)
Two key metrics that every angler should understand are volatility and Return to Player (RTP). Volatility, also known as variance, dictates how frequently and how much a game pays out. High volatility games offer larger, but less frequent, wins, while low volatility games provide smaller, more consistent payouts. RTP, expressed as a percentage, represents the theoretical average return players can expect over a long period. A higher RTP generally indicates a more favorable game for players, but it’s important to remember that RTP is a theoretical value and doesn’t guarantee individual results. Selecting a game with a volatility and RTP that aligns with your preferences is crucial for maximizing your enjoyment.
